The question is "tolerance" of the ECG board. Can the 3.3v ECG board use 3.0v?

You can't give it a third AA for 4.5vdc because...

ABSOLUTE MAXIMUM RATINGS
Supply Voltage 3.6 V

Maybe use 6vdc (4xAA) and a buck converter to get 3.3v?
